Abstract
The invention discloses an automatic tile-piling system in rolling encaustic tile production equipment. The automatic tile-piling system comprises a tile stacking machine, a tile piling trolley, a tile-piling trolley bracket, a transporting line and a control system; the tile stacking machine is arranged at one end of the transporting line and is connected with an encaustic tile output line, and the other end of the transporting line is located above the tile-piling trolley bracket; the tile piling trolley which moves along the piling direction of encaustic tiles is arranged on the tile-piling trolley bracket and is used for overturning the encaustic tiles on the transporting line onto the tile-piling trolley bracket; and the tile stacking machine, the tile piling trolley and the transporting line are all connected with the control system. The automatic tile-piling system in the rolling encaustic tile production equipment can be matched with the existing production equipment, the labor situation is improved, the manual tile piling is replaced, automatic tile-piling finished product tiles can be continuously and automatically piled up, and the automatic tile-piling system has the advantages of safety, reliability, convenience and long service life.

Encaustic tile is that coloured concrete roof surface watt is a kind of take cement and sand as the building materials of main raw material(s) through extruding or compression molding.It is high that it has intensity, covers the advantages such as smooth, life-span length.It saves arable land, energy savings without clay, without sintering, meets the industry policy of country.Therefore it is one and meets national conditions, meets the epoch, liked by broad masses of the people, the building materials that development prospect is very wide.
Present domestic roll-in production facilities is manually will produce watt being placed on wooden handcart of wear well, transport on the factory site and stack, and not only labor strength is large, and personnel are many; And work efficiency is low, and productive costs is high.

Automatic Code tile system in a kind of rolling color tile production device of the present invention is seen Fig. 1, and this system comprises tile-stacking machine 1, code watt dolly 2, code watt dolly support 3, lane of traffic 4 and control system 5.Tile-stacking machine 1 is arranged on an end of lane of traffic 4 and is connected with the encaustic tile output line, and the other end of lane of traffic 4 is positioned at code watt dolly support 3 tops; The code watt dolly 2 that moves along encaustic tile pile direction is arranged on code watt dolly support 3, and the encaustic tile on lane of traffic 4 is turned on code watt dolly support 3; Tile-stacking machine 1, a code watt dolly 2 are connected with lane of traffic and all are connected with control system 5, and control system 5 is PLC.
Fig. 2 is the structural representation of tile-stacking machine in the present invention.Described tile-stacking machine 1 comprises frame 11, imbrication cylinder 12, guiding mechanism 13 and switching mechanism 14, and imbrication cylinder 12 is arranged on frame 11 and is positioned at below watt input line; The guiding mechanism 13 that is used for limiting input watt position is arranged on frame 11 and is positioned at watt input line both sides; Watts 6 be transported to switching mechanism 14 on lane of traffic 4 and be arranged on frame 11 and be positioned at watt input line top what be stacked together.
The working process of tile-stacking machine is: watt input line come watts 6 in tile-stacking machine, arrive desired locations by guiding mechanism 13, by imbrication cylinder 12 with watt rise, Deng next piece watt in tile-stacking machine, imbrication cylinder 12 descends, top watt be placed on below watt on, then imbrication cylinder 12 is with polylith watt rise, action according to this, when the specified quantity that watt reaches that stacks, the imbrication cylinder descends, switching mechanism 14 upsets, what lane of traffic will be folded watts 6 transports, circulation according to this.
Fig. 3-1st, the structural representation of code watt dolly and code watt little kickstand in the present invention.Fig. 3-2nd, the schematic top plan view of code watt dolly and code watt little kickstand in the present invention.Code watt dolly 2 comprises travel mechanism 21, folder watt cylinder 22, upset cylinder 23, pushes away watt cylinder 24 and variable-frequency motor 25, and travel mechanism 21 is arranged on movably on code watt dolly support 3 and is connected with variable-frequency motor 25; Folder watt cylinder 22 and the upset cylinder 23 suitable with watt width are arranged on travel mechanism 21 both sides, push away watt cylinder 24 and are arranged in travel mechanism 26.
The working process of code watt dolly is: fold on lane of traffic 4 watts 6 in code watt dolly, after watt being clamped by folder watt cylinder 22, watt upset that upset cylinder 23 will be clamped, variable-frequency motor 25 forwards drive travel mechanism's 21 motions, to watt be transported to assigned address, folder watt cylinder 22 unclamps, push away watt cylinder 24 watt code is tight after, variable-frequency motor 25 counter-rotatings retreat, and the cylinder 23 that overturns simultaneously resets, and gets back to reference position, action according to this, when code good watt reach specified quantity after, press from both sides away packing by a folder watt machine, according to this circulation.
During work, what maintenance was good watt transports by lane of traffic, to by tile-stacking machine and watt build up five and be put on lane of traffic, through a code watt dolly, five pieces watts are clamped, then the mobile upset by code watt dolly will watt be placed on code watt little kickstand, through repeatedly working, a code watt little kickstand on watt is piled, and just can press from both sides to compress place's packing.Tile-stacking machine passes the signal of coming according to tile of finished product on lane of traffic, drive imbrication mechanism's rising and descend by the PLC control cylinder, thereby every five of tile of finished product is built up a square-bottomed bamboo basket, and before lane of traffic watt was transported to code watt dolly with every square-bottomed bamboo basket, code watt dolly watt was clamped every square-bottomed bamboo basket, move forward and overturn and move to code watt dolly support assigned address, then get back to the home position, waiting for next square-bottomed bamboo basket of code watt, with this periodical duty, until a code watt little kickstand piles, then press from both sides the packing work to the compress place.Above-mentioned action is controlled automatically by the PLC in control system.
